How long are you going to be gone? If it is less than 2 weeks, I think they will be fine without food.
 
Those feeder blocks are not even suitable for large fish and as they have plaster of Paris added, the water chemistry may be altered in the process unless you hope the hardness levels to increase. Forget the blocks and just fast them for two weeks.
 
I agree . . . skip the blocks for sure; if you're not comfortable leaving them w/o food for 2 weeks, consider an automated feeder . . .
 
people starve them for a few months sometimes trying to break them off of live. So 10 days is nothing to worry about as long as they are not really small juvies.

I would just do a large wc and then feed heavy the day you leave.
 
IMO any healthy non juvi fish can go 2 weeks with out food with no real danger of starvation.

The only worry would be if any of the fish are small enough to be eaten by there tank mates.

If the cuda and gar and eel are on live foods, just put enough feeders in the tank to last them a few days. That way they will be full and not be eyeing any tank mates.
